BEGIN:VCALENDAR
VERSION:2.0
PRODID:-//pretalx//pretalx.com//pyconde-pydata-2026//speaker//JJFMPN
BEGIN:VTIMEZONE
TZID:CET
BEGIN:STANDARD
DTSTART:20001029T040000
RRULE:FREQ=YEARLY;BYDAY=-1SU;BYMONTH=10
TZNAME:CET
TZOFFSETFROM:+0200
TZOFFSETTO:+0100
END:STANDARD
BEGIN:DAYLIGHT
DTSTART:20000326T030000
RRULE:FREQ=YEARLY;BYDAY=-1SU;BYMONTH=3
TZNAME:CEST
TZOFFSETFROM:+0100
TZOFFSETTO:+0200
END:DAYLIGHT
END:VTIMEZONE
BEGIN:VEVENT
UID:pretalx-pyconde-pydata-2026-DBDCU9@pretalx.com
DTSTART;TZID=CET:20260414T143000
DTEND;TZID=CET:20260414T150000
DESCRIPTION:When you need to simulate interconnected dynamical systems in P
 ython\, scipy.integrate gives you ODE solvers but no structure for managin
 g complex block diagrams\, signal routing\, or discrete events. MATLAB/Sim
 ulink offers this structure but locks you into proprietary tools.\n\nPathS
 im is an open-source framework that bridges this gap. Born from real engin
 eering challenges in control systems and physics simulation\, it brings bl
 ock diagram modeling to pure Python while supporting modern workflows: sti
 ff system solvers\, event handling for hybrid dynamics\, co-simulation thr
 ough FMI\, and integration with the scientific Python stack.\n\nIn this ta
 lk\, I'll share the development journey\, demonstrate what makes PathSim d
 ifferent from basic ODE solving through live examples (from oscillators to
  event-driven systems)\, and show how its architecture enables everything 
 from rapid prototyping to hardware-in-the-loop testing. You'll learn when 
 block diagram simulation is the right tool and how to get started.
DTSTAMP:20260412T141742Z
LOCATION:Palladium [2nd Floor]
SUMMARY:PathSim: Block Diagram Simulation in Pure Python - Milan Rother
URL:https://pretalx.com/pyconde-pydata-2026/talk/DBDCU9/
END:VEVENT
END:VCALENDAR
